The city of Barcelona provides a wealth of exploring and entertainment opportunities. You can soak in culture and knowledge of Barcelona’s vast historic past via architecture and modern interpretations of Mediterranean cuisines. Barcelona is considered one of the top 10 most visited cities in the world and top three within Europe. It hosts a variety of luxury accommodations and lodging opportunities.
Eating and drinking are two of the greatest attractions in Barcelona. Enjoying authentic Mediterranean cuisines with masterful ingredients and spices will be easy here with so many available options. Restaurants specialize in blending olive oil with various meats and vegetables. Great wine from the Catalan region is well known and exciting. ABaC is one of the more famous restaurants in Barcelona, acclaimed Chef Jordi Cruz is one of the youngest recipients of a Michelin star. Alkimia is another restaurant in which the head chef is famously recognized. Both restaurants are considered high-end. For more affordable options, consider dining at the Agut restaurant or Cafe de l’Academia which are both excellent low cost dining experiences.
Dining and restaurant experiences vary based on preference, Mediterranean food is not the only option. Barcelona offers a variety of cultural culinary choices. From a number of Asian cuisines to European varieties.
While exploring the many districts of Barcelona, you will inevitably see or hear about Gaudi’s architectural contributions to the world of architecture. His contributions from the late 19th Century and early 20th Century have been recognized in part with Seven World Heritage Site recognition. The eclectic and personal style of this designer is particularly unique.
Eixample or ‘Expansion’ is one of the more famous neighborhood districts of Barcelona. Favored for its modern architecture and elegant shopping centers, this area is known for its dazzling Art Nouveau styling. One of the museums in the area, ‘Museu Egipci de Barcelona’ is well worth a visit if you’re in the area.
Born-Ribera is another neighborhood district that is well worth a visit. It is home to a variety of attractions such as the Biblioteca Popular de la Dona Francesca Bonnemaison(the Women’s Public Library) the world’s first publicly established library exclusive to women. Or visit the Disseny Hub a museum gallery that is home to a variety of art installations.
Barcelona is also home to a variety of family attractions such as the Magic Fountain considered Barcelona’s biggest ornamental water fountain. Consider doing some research on this attraction as there are yearly performances including fireworks and acrobatics involving the fountain and its waterworks. The ‘Aquarium of Barcelona’ is considered one of Europe’s largest aquarium. This is a great place for the family to learn more about the Eco-marine life with over 400 species.
Spring and fall offer the best temperatures for visiting, without the need for an overcoat or feeling overly warm. While the popularity of air conditioning has become somewhat widespread, it is the experience of dining outdoors in the cool evenings that make forever lasting memories of Barcelona.
First time travelers should consider using the Barcelona Bus Turistic, for it’s value, it offers a great way to discover all the interesting sights available to you within the area. The tour consists of 3 different routes that can be boarded using a variety of purchasing options, in addition there are audio guides in 16 languages.
As always, consider doing the necessary research in order to determine the best time to visit. While spring and fall are ideal times to visit, summer and winter offer a chance for people who wish to avoid crowds. Barcelona has year-round attractions and therefore many seasonal events are worthwhile to witness and experience.
With advances in technology, these days one can easily bring along or fit some basic translations or dialect apps with their cell phones. They can come in very handy if you encounter situations where negotiations are required or assistance is needed.

January is usually the cheapest month to book a hotel in Barcelona, with typical prices around $142 per night based on 461,524 price comparisons.
Hotel prices in Barcelona are usually highest during June, with typical prices around $281 per night.
Hotel prices in Barcelona usually range from $96 per night to $498 per night, with typical prices around $235 per night.
Hotel prices in Barcelona are typically lowest in January at around $142 per night, rising to around $281 per night in June.
